Phahurat's Aces Lead to Double Up

When we got to the table, AP Phahurat was all in for over 20,000 preflop holding {a-Diamonds}{a-Hearts}{5-Hearts}{3-Hearts}, and he was in great shape, as his opponent showed {a-Spades}{j-Spades}{k-Hearts}{6-Hearts}. The flop came down {2-Diamonds}{j-Hearts}{q-Diamonds}, and Phahurat stayed out in front. The {8-Diamonds} hit the turn, which didn't change anything, as neither player had diamonds. The river came the {9-Spades}, and despite their being a four card straight on board, Phahurat's lone pair of aces was good enough to ship him the pot worth 44,000.

Triple Up, An Elimination & Big Side Pot

Level 9 : 400/800, 0 ante

So we came rushing up to the table when we saw about seven players standing up around it. We don't know the preflop action but the result was three players were all in and had their cards tabled.

Fabio Breitfuss: {A-Hearts} {A-Spades} {5-Hearts} {4-Hearts}
Dave James: {Q-Spades} {J-Hearts} {10-Diamonds} {9-Spades}
Unknown: {K-Hearts} {Q-Hearts} {J-Spades} {9-Spades}

The board ran {10-Spades} {4-Clubs} {5-Clubs} {9-Hearts} {2-Clubs} and James was the shortest stack and tripled up, the unknown player was busted and Breitfuss took the large sidepot.

Chan Catches A Double Up

We didn't catch the exact preflop action, but we saw that Terrence chance got the rest of his 12,000ish stack in preflop with {a-Spades}{a-Hearts}{k-Diamonds}{q-Hearts}. He was in great shape, as his opponent showed {k-Spades}{k-Clubs}{q-Clubs}{8-Hearts}. The flop came down {7-Clubs}{j-Hearts}{2-Hearts}, and his opponent was drawing dead to runner runner. The {3-Diamonds} didn't help at all, and the meaningless river was the {9-Hearts}, giving Chan an unnecessary flush.

After the hand, Chan is up to 24,000.
